引言
JavaScript(JS)作为当前最流行的前端编程语言之一,其强大的功能得益于丰富的库和框架生态。子框架是框架的一部分,专注于实现特定的功能。本文将深入探讨JS子框架,分析如何高效调用它们以实现强大的功能。
子框架概述
1. 子框架的定义
子框架是框架的一部分,通常用于实现特定的功能。与主框架相比,子框架更加轻量级,专注于单一功能,易于集成和使用。
2. 子框架的类型
- UI组件库:如Bootstrap、Ant Design等,提供丰富的UI组件,方便快速搭建界面。
- 数据处理库:如Lodash、Underscore.js等,提供丰富的数据处理方法,简化数据处理过程。
- 网络请求库:如Axios、Fetch API等,提供便捷的网络请求功能,简化HTTP请求处理。
- 状态管理库:如Redux、Vuex等,提供状态管理解决方案,帮助开发者更好地管理应用状态。
高效调用子框架
1. 选择合适的子框架
在选择子框架时,应考虑以下因素:
- 功能需求:确保子框架能够满足项目需求。
- 社区支持:拥有活跃社区支持的子框架更容易解决问题。
- 文档质量:完善的文档有助于快速上手和使用。
2. 学习子框架的使用方法
- 官方文档:阅读官方文档,了解子框架的安装、配置和使用方法。
- 示例代码:参考官方示例代码,学习如何实现具体功能。
- 社区资源:查阅社区资源,如博客、论坛、教程等,获取更多使用技巧。
3. 集成子框架
以下是一个简单的集成子框架的示例:
// 安装子框架
npm install axios
// 引入子框架
import axios from 'axios';
// 使用子框架
axios.get('/api/data')
.then(response => {
console.log(response.data);
})
.catch(error => {
console.error(error);
});
4. 优化子框架使用
- 按需加载:仅引入项目中需要的子框架功能,减少资源消耗。
- 配置优化:根据项目需求调整子框架配置,提高性能。
- 版本控制:关注子框架的版本更新,及时升级以获取新功能和修复漏洞。
子框架的优势
- 提高开发效率:子框架提供丰富的功能和便捷的使用方法,减少开发时间。
- 提高代码质量:子框架遵循最佳实践,有助于提高代码质量。
- 降低学习成本:通过使用子框架,开发者可以快速上手新功能。
总结
JS子框架为开发者提供了丰富的功能,通过选择合适的子框架、学习使用方法、优化使用方式,可以高效地实现强大功能。掌握JS子框架的使用技巧,将有助于提升开发效率,降低学习成本。
